Early Times Report
KATHUA, Jan 31: Labour Department Kathua today organized one day awareness camps at District Employment and Counselling centre to aware the common masses regarding Labour laws and the benefits of different welfare schemes. Deputy Labour Commissioner Kanta Devi was the chief guest on the occasion. Assistant Director Employment, Employment Officer, Legal Officer ICPS, Amit Banotra (DEO), Labour Officer and large number of people participated in the programme. Assistant Labour Commissioner, Sapna welcomed the chief guest and appraised the gathering about various acts and beneficial schemes of the department During the awareness programme people were informed regarding Pradhan Mantri Shram Yogi Man Dhan Yojna and J&K Building & Other Construction Workers Welfare Board. Other distinguished speakers also informed people regarding the benefits of registering under J&K Building and other construction workers welfare Board, PMSYM and rights of a worker under different labour laws, Gratuity act and ESIC, Minimum wages Act etc. Registration cards under PMSYM and J&K Building and other construction workers Act were distributed on the occasion. An amount of Rs 7, 82,000/- was also disbursed under Lower Education Assistance scheme. Deputy Labour Commissioner urged people to enroll themselves under these beneficial schemes and also assured them of organizing such camps on regular basis for the benefit of people at large. |
